Transaction 21107ed0f0aec718c8bfcd1314ccb3bfcb0c7a592e2a4e2df4918bc434914465

1 Input
2 Outputs
  • 21107ed0f0aec718c8bfcd1314ccb3bfcb0c7a592e2a4e2df4918bc434914465:0
  • value  412590
    address  3EBTqZD5CQ86okrbiNM1A2Kny4BXzG26C2
  • 21107ed0f0aec718c8bfcd1314ccb3bfcb0c7a592e2a4e2df4918bc434914465:1
  • value  677627610
    address  39Uor3aY3BmkZDNyaMkU3Vrt5dyPjYrbev